The National Bank of Ukraine has been implicated in another political dispute seemingly linked to its attempts to clean up the country’s banking sector.

The NBU released its strategic plan for the coming year on January 16, saying that one of its major priorities was the “improvement of interactions with the government of Ukraine”.
